JobOverview: The Store Keeper plays a crucial role inmanaging the daytoday operations of the store at the constructionsite. The individual is responsible for maintaining recordsoverseeing inventory and ensuring the secure and efficientorganization of materials and equipment. The goal is to ensure thatthe construction project has a steady flow of required materialswithout any discrepancies ordelays.
KeyResponsibilities:
InventoryManagement:
- Overseeand manage inventory levels orders storage and distribution ofmaterials and equipment.
- Performregular inventory audits and keep accurate records of incoming andoutgoing materials.
- Coordinate withsuppliers and site management for timely delivery and restocking ofmaterials.

RecordKeeping:
- Maintaincomprehensive records of materials received stored andissued.
- Ensure all documentationsuch as delivery notes invoices and stock records are accuratelyfilled out andfiled.

QualityControl:
- Inspectdeliveries for damage or discrepancies; report those to suppliersand site management for reimbursements and recordkeeping.
- Ensure the quality ofmaterials meets the required standards andspecifications.

SafetyandCompliance:
- Ensurethe storage and handling of materials comply with safetyregulations and companypolicies.
- Maintain a clean and safestoreroomenvironment.

TeamCoordination:
- Liaisewith project managers engineers and other site staff to ensure thesmooth operation of thestore.
- Assist in forecastinginventory requirements based on project timelines and coordinatewith vendors for timelysupply.
